Standards & Conformance

We strive to conform to the Web Content Accessibility Guidelines (WCAG) 2.1 Level AA and the Section 508 standards of the Rehabilitation Act of 1973. These guidelines explain how to make web content more accessible for people with a wide range of disabilities, including visual, auditory, physical, speech, cognitive, and neurological disabilities.

To maintain these standards, we have implemented the following:

  • Semantic HTML: Using proper heading structures and ARIA labels to ensure compatibility with screen readers.
  • Keyboard Navigability: Ensuring all site features and navigation can be accessed without the use of a mouse.
  • Contrast & Readability: Maintaining a minimum color contrast ratio of 4.5:1 for all text and interactive elements.
  • Alt Text: Providing descriptive alternative text for all meaningful images.
